use fabro_test::{fabro_snapshot, test_context};
#[test]
fn help() {
let context = test_context!();
let mut cmd = context.command();
cmd.args(["model", "test", "--help"]);
fabro_snapshot!(context.filters(), cmd, @"
success: true
exit_code: 0
----- stdout -----
Test model availability by sending a simple prompt
Usage: fabro model test [OPTIONS]
Options:
--json Output as JSON [env: FABRO_JSON=]
-p, --provider <PROVIDER> Filter by provider
--debug Enable DEBUG-level logging (default is INFO) [env: FABRO_DEBUG=]
-m, --model <MODEL> Test a specific model
--deep Run a multi-turn tool-use test (catches reasoning round-trip bugs)
--no-upgrade-check Disable automatic upgrade check [env: FABRO_NO_UPGRADE_CHECK=true]
--quiet Suppress non-essential output [env: FABRO_QUIET=]
--verbose Enable verbose output [env: FABRO_VERBOSE=]
--storage-dir <STORAGE_DIR> Storage directory (default: ~/.fabro) [env: FABRO_STORAGE_DIR=[STORAGE_DIR]]
--server-url <SERVER_URL> Server URL (overrides server.base_url from user.toml) [env: FABRO_SERVER_URL=]
-h, --help Print help
----- stderr -----
");
}
